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54 6536055953 60
70465788 7059412728
70465788 7059412728
7258186479 3921 2578 26289358861
All about undefined
Interested in learning more?
70465788 7059412728
7258186479 3921 2578 26289358861
See more
815024 0100335
329 4923880 7662
See more
3640009741 689664
75817955 6418883508 84924001936
See more